Hi i made this profile ages ago and never used it but i have a problem and thought id ask anybody on here (btw im not really that tech savvy)

So i have a wii and a wireless router but they are at opposite ends of my house. the wii wont pick up the signal on my router even though all the "professionals" say it should. my wireless enabled laptop wont even pick up the signal from out there. i think it might be that there is a bit too much interference in between (walls, cordless phones, radio, mobiles, microwaves etc). so then i thought id have to connected it with wires. there is a phone socket close to the wii but i would have no idea what to use. my mum uses the wireless internet for her laptop and because i go to boarding school my laptop isnt configured to use the internet but it can still pick up the signal. when i try to use the internet it says it needs some ceritificate and im not sure if that would mean problems with the wii.

im getting brawl soon too so i want this internet working soon :D

any help is appreciated thanks

I guess theres a few things you could do:

  • Buy a router with a better signal strength.
  • Move your wii.
  • Use could connect to the internet on your laptop, by certificate I think you mean WEP/WPA key? So your if your mum can access it, she should know. Then buy a nintendo WiFi adaptor, stick it in your laptop near the Wii and it will send a different signal for your wii to pick up. The adaptors are pretty cheap at around £10 - £15 but don't buy one if your laptop cant connect to the router from near the wii.
